How to Use D'CARBO??


For Carburetor
● Start the engine. Switch off the air-cond and the lamp.
● Open the cover and filter.
● Pour the D’CARBO slowly into the carburetor mouth. You will notice the engine sound changes.
● If there are two mouths, pour the D’CARBO into the mouth that is sucking.
● Place back the cover and filter to the original place and let the cleaning process. Let the engine running for 10~15 minutes.
● Then press the pedal slowly (don’t press until the needle touches ‘red zone’ of the RPM)
● You will notice the carbon is cleaned and thrown away through the exhaust tail. After several minutes, you will notice the engine sound becomes quieter and smoother.



For Injection
● Start the engine. Switch off the air-cond and the lamp.
● Get the vacum hose at the Inlet Manifold. Normally it is connected to the vacum chamber.
● Pull the vacum hose from the vacum chamber.
● Pour the D’CARBO slowly into the hose. The vacum hose will automatically suck the content of D’CARBO.
● Place back the vacum hose to the original place and let the cleaning process. Let the engine running for 10~15 minutes.
● Then press the pedal slowly (don’t press until the needle touches ‘red zone’ of the RPM)
● You will notice the carbon is cleaned and thrown away through the exhaust tail. After several minutes, you will notice the engine sound becomes quiter and smoother.
